Rising confidence projected in 2026 job market

Body

FREDERICK, Md. - Confidence is rising for job seekers in 2026.

According to a survey conducted by iHire, 50% of the 1,400 people surveyed said they were “very confident” about finding a quality job in 2026. Compared to only 9% who were “very unconfident.”

More than half (53%) of participants said they expect salaries in their industry to increase in 2026, while 30% believe salaries will stay the same.

“It’s reassuring to see that job seekers are optimistic in the wake of so much uncertainty around the labor market,” said iHire President and CEO Steve Flook.
